Bruce Springsteen – Born In The USA
Born In The USA is a Bruce Springsteen song that was written and produced in 1984. The single was released from the album of the same name Born In The USA and due to it’s intense popularity it is easily one of the best well-known rock and roll songs to be produced. It is instantly recognizable.
Bruce Springsteen – Cover Me
Cover Me was the second song released by Bruce Springsteen from the album Born In The USA. Cover Me was originally intended to be given to Donna Summer after completion, however once the demo was heard by Manager Jon Landau, he felt that the gritty guitar work with infectious vocals would make the song a hit.
Bruce Springsteen – Dancing In The Dark
Another hit released from Bruce Springsteen‘s album Born In The USA, Dancing In The Dark is an up-tempo musical release. Dancing In The Dark was the last single recorded for the album Born In The USA, although released as the first single for the album. Dancing In The Dark went to number two on the Billboard Top 100 list.

Bruce Springsteen – Glory Days
Glory Days was recorded during the first sessions for the album Born In The USA, released in 1984. The song Glory Days follows the motif of an older man looking back on his life, and the people he knew back during high school.

Bruce Springsteen – My Hometown
My Hometown is a Bruce Springsteen song released from the album Born In The USA. My Hometown, lyrics begin with the speaker’s memories of his father instilling pride in the family’s hometown. While it first appears that My Hometown will be a nostalgic look at the speaker’s childhood, My Hometown turns to describe the racial tensions and economic depression that the speaker witnessed as an adolescent and middle-aged man.
Bruce Springsteen – No Surrender
This high tempo rocker No Surrender was released from the Bruce Springsteen album Born In The USA. No Surrender became the John Kerry ‘fight song’ during the 2004 Presidential campaigns.
Bruce Springsteen – Streets Of Philadelphia
Streets of Philadelphia is a song written and performed by musician Bruce Springsteen and was featured in the mainstream film Philadelphia. The song was a critical success and won an Academy Award for Best Original Song, and four Grammy awards: Song Of The Year, Best Rock Song, Best Rock Vocal Performance/Solo, and Best Song Written for TV/Movies.
